select all of the equations below that are equivalent to 13 = m + 6

15 = m + 6 + 2
15 = 4 + m + 6
18 = 5 + m + 6
13 + 12 = m + 20

To determine which equations are equivalent to the equation \( 13 = m + 6 \), we can manipulate that equation to find the value of \( m \):

1. Rearranging, we find:
\[
m = 13 - 6
\]
\[
m = 7
\]

Now we can check each of the given equations by substituting \( m \) with \( 7 \):

1. **Equation:** \( 15 = m + 6 + 2 \)
- Substitute \( m = 7 \):
\[
15 = 7 + 6 + 2 \\
15 = 15 \quad \text{(True)}
\]

2. **Equation:** \( 15 = 4 + m + 6 \)
- Substitute \( m = 7 \):
\[
15 = 4 + 7 + 6 \\
15 = 17 \quad \text{(False)}
\]

3. **Equation:** \( 18 = 5 + m + 6 \)
- Substitute \( m = 7 \):
\[
18 = 5 + 7 + 6 \\
18 = 18 \quad \text{(True)}
\]

4. **Equation:** \( 13 + 12 = m + 20 \)
- Substitute \( m = 7 \):
\[
13 + 12 = 7 + 20 \\
25 = 27 \quad \text{(False)}
\]

Thus, the equations equivalent to \( 13 = m + 6 \) are:

- \( 15 = m + 6 + 2 \)
- \( 18 = 5 + m + 6 \)

So the correct choices are:

- \( 15 = m + 6 + 2 \)
- \( 18 = 5 + m + 6 \)
